Hypersensitivity — also known as being a “highly sensitive person” (HSP) — is not a disorder. Symptoms of hypersensitivity include being highly sensitive to physical (via sound, sigh, touch, or smell) and or emotional stimuli and the tendency to be easily overwhelmed by too much information.

Unexpected weeping can be related to premenstrual syndrome if you are a female. Premenstrual syndrome is the collective experience of symptoms that women have one to two weeks prior to their menstruation begins.

Enhances mood Crying may help lift people's spirits and make them feel better. As well as relieving pain, oxytocin and endorphins can help improve mood. This is why they are often known as “feel good” chemicals.

People who have a brain injury or neurological disease can also develop sudden uncontrollable and exaggerated emotional outbursts. This condition is called pseudobulbar affect (PBA). If the person you care for suddenly begins to laugh or cry without reason or is unable to stop these emotional outbursts, they have PBA.
